Video: Eric Godard Makes Colton Orr Pay for Heinous Assault of Sidney Crosby

I had to laugh loudly at this one.

During Wednesday's Penguins-Rangers game at MSG, Ranger, um, agitator Colton Orr took a poke at Penguins captain and hockey messiah Sidney Crosby.

Pittsburgh's Eric Godard did what he felt was the right thing, immediately coming to Crosby's defense and eventually goading Orr into a fight. The video of the scrap, courtesy of HockeyFights.com:



The replay of Orr's horrifying cross-check of Crosby follows the fight. You'll be happy to know Sir Sidney is okay, as he assisted on the Penguins' first goal and later on mixed it up a bit with Orr himself (not a fight). He also didn't fall to the ice after Orr hit him, which I'm sure shocked most Rangers fans.

New York got the last laugh, winning the game in a shootout.
